MEGHAN "Several of my spies have reported suspicious activity at the northeastern borders of Callum's pack," Alec said, tracing a familiar line on a map. "We don't have specific information yet, so I plan to use Ballard this afternoon. We'll use him to reach out to his family and find out what they know." "That's a good idea," I commented. "We can't afford to be caught off guard on any front." Liam nodded, studying the map Alec had laid out on the table. "There are no packs to the northeast of the Dark Moon territory, no wolves, no other shifters. I wonder why the activity is concentrated there."
